The Return of the Timber Industry
The South Carolina timber industry is the #1 industry in the state, brings billions of dollars to the economy and thousands of jobs to the people. The forestry commission has put in place a 20/15 Project to enhance the industry to be even more beneficial to the state overall. Can industry save Puget Sound?
A myriad of public and private groups have touted the expansion of shellfish aquaculture in Puget Sound as a win-win for the economy and the environment. Because of their ability to filter large amounts of water, bivalves are uniquely positioned as crops that promise to improve water quality while providing jobs. Protecting Jamaica’s Mangroves
The International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N) has warned against the creation of a shipment port in the Goat Islands, Jamaica. This is a Portland Bight Protected Area because of the ecological services it provides and the biodiversity found unique to the area.
